Noctua used to be quite stubborn with its unique color scheme but these days they offer black fans and are working on more colorful options as well. TechPowerUp visited Noctua at Computex and got to see the latest Project Chromax products. Seems like Noctua is jumping on the RGB LED train with a line of heatsink covers:
These devices strap onto your heatsink fin-stacks, and do not much more than light up a bunch of graphics. Initially, Noctua will launch heatsink covers for the NH-D15S and the NH-U12S coolers.
